My first time on the dyno, I am happy

Went to the dyno day at Steen racing in Norfolk today. I was hoping to put down about 310 at the wheels, 'cause I know the A4's don't dyno as much as the M6's. Well when the first pull went down my eyes lit up I saw 329rwhp and 338.4 rwtq. The back up run was almost Identical. Then the car was let to cool for about ten minutes, and I also installed my SLP IAT module, when the smoke cleared on this one I saw 332.9 rwhp and 341.8 rwtq. I don't know if this is normal for an A4 with my mods or not but I am extremely happy with the numbers. I hope to be seeing 350 to 360 in the spring after I get my FLP long tubes on, :bat: what do you guys think???
